WebJul 8, 2024 · The ramped-up energy that hypomania can bestow feels like too much to handle. There may be an uncomfortable sense of urgency, agitation, of being pent-up or scattered. “I don’t get the ‘happy, happy, joy, joy’ that most people get with hypomania,” says Sheila of California. “The irritability is a real hallmark for me.” WebApr 13, 2024 · Emma-Marie Smith. A bipolar depression crash is usually the emotional fallout of a hypomanic or manic episode. It can also occur when something triggers bipolar depression or as a result of chemical or hormonal changes in the brain.
